Output e8720561a83680751a7ad8e0a64cd9e5dd39443a95d2e23bfbf9d2547c5b2e13:0

value
5860501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b8174c52e6e32b592a98628b975244ce4c023b OP_EQUAL
address
383f5eWcvp8aJdwZ2DCrp7E8ErjKKEs21W
transaction
e8720561a83680751a7ad8e0a64cd9e5dd39443a95d2e23bfbf9d2547c5b2e13
spent
true